During self-cleaning, the oven gets very hot to burn off baked-on grease and food. To do this safely, the control board regulates the temperature and locks the oven door. If the main control board is broken, it may not be able to start or run the high heat self-cleaning ...

Aug 24, 2020 · Most often, damage to the wiring happens due to the use of the self clean function on your appliance. The self clean function works by burning away food inside the oven with a high heat, leaving it clean. Unfortunately, this high heat can damage sensitive nearby parts outside the oven, like the wires.If you open up the back panel on your oven ... Explore the features and benefits of cooking with a gas flame and discover how to make delicious …Jun 10, 2019 · Your oven is designed that when the self-cleaning cycle is running, the door is locked so it won’t be opened and cause a hazard. This locking will extend even after the heat has been cut off to continue to keep others safe. The door will be locked until the oven is cool enough. So if this is your issue, you simply need to wait. Oven Capacity, Sabbath Mode and Effortless Temperature Probe: Stainless Steel Press the CLEAN or SELF CLEAN pad or turn the selector knob to CLEAN on the oven control for older models. After a few seconds the words LOCK DOOR appear on the control panel and/or the LOCK light will come on. The oven will turn off automatically when the Self-Clean cycle is complete. The door will stay locked until the oven has cooled down.Pour 1 cup of water onto the oven bottom and close the oven door. (Image available in Owner’s manual) Press Steam Clean.Press either the up or down arrow to activate. “St Cn” will appear in your range display. The time remaining in the Steam Clean cycle is shown in the display. Do not open the door during this team.Peace of Mind with our Frigidaire® Fit Promise. Capacity True Convection Oven, Continuous Grates, Self Clean with Steam Option, Storage Drawer, Air Fry, Temperature Probe, Sabbath Mode, and ADA Compliant: Black Stainless Steel 04 - Frigidaire Range/Stove/Oven Door Latch. For your safety, the self-clean cycle will not begin unless the oven door is locked. If the door latch is broken and unable to allow the door to be locked, the self-clean cycle will not begin. Inspect the latch for damage. You can also use a multimeter to test the latch assembly's microswitch, if ...Put the lemon juice in a small baking dish and put it in the oven. If you try to use your oven and find it locked, press the "clear" or "reset" button to stop the oven and turn it off. Wait a minute or two and then try to open it again. If it's still locked, start an oven cleaning cycle. Allow the cleaning cycle to run for about 60 seconds and then cancel it.
